Transaction 591dcb875a6ab5c33e24a3f17fb0dd56953157efc1b6bc77eb8f85e4c9154749
1 Input
2 Outputs
- 591dcb875a6ab5c33e24a3f17fb0dd56953157efc1b6bc77eb8f85e4c9154749:0
- 591dcb875a6ab5c33e24a3f17fb0dd56953157efc1b6bc77eb8f85e4c9154749:1
value 6152493
address 16Kjx1XfmSHAGUHC7HsttCmec9eNnna1Mt
value 72541375
address 35FceQz2TEwSfqngegvGpzx9uvwuP7xPtu